On Wednesday, Sonipat, a city in Haryana, experienced a little earthquake with a strength of 3.5. The quake happened at 12:12 PM and was quite shallow, occurring just 5 kilometers below the ground. Thankfully, there were no injuries or damage reported following this event, according to the National Centre of Seismology. Residents felt a quick shake, but everyone is safe!
